Developers must find a balance between enticing gameplay and monetization strategies that do not alienate the player base. ### Engaging Combat Mechanics One of the standout features of *Highguard* is undoubtedly its combat mechanics. Players are thrust into adrenaline-pumping shootouts that require skill, strategy, and quick reflexes. The controls are responsive, allowing for a seamless experience whether you're engaging in close-quarters combat or sniping from a distance. The game offers a variety of weapons, each with its unique feel and handling, which adds depth to the combat experience. Players can experiment with different loadouts, tailoring their approach to personal play styles. This flexibility not only enhances replayability but also fosters a sense of creativity among players as they find combinations that work best for them. ### Visual Presentation: A Missed Opportunity Despite its engaging gameplay, *Highguard* suffers from a critical flaw: its visuals. More vibrant colors, dynamic environments, and detailed character models could have elevated the game, providing a more immersive atmosphere for players to enjoy. ### Overwhelming Ideas: Too Much, Too Soon Another significant critique noted in the *Kotaku* review is the sheer number of ideas packed into *Highguard*. While ambition is commendable, the execution of these concepts can often lead to confusion and a diluted experience. Instead of a streamlined, cohesive gameplay loop, players may find themselves overwhelmed by the sheer volume of mechanics and features vying for their attention. This aspect can detract from the enjoyment of what could otherwise be a well-crafted shooter. When players are forced to navigate through numerous features without a clear understanding of their purpose, it can lead to frustration rather than excitement. A more focused approach, prioritizing core gameplay elements, could have produced a more satisfying experience. ## The Multiplayer Experience *Highguard* excels in its multiplayer component, where players can team up or face off against one another in dynamic matches.
